IP34 vs IP40
Head-to-head comparison of two IEC 60529 ingress protection ratings.
IP34 and IP40 are both IEC 60529 ingress protection codes, but they differ in solid-object protection (level 3 vs 4) and liquid protection (level 4 vs 0). IP34 is rated for > 2.5 mm — tool / wire and splashing water (all directions), while IP40 provides > 1 mm — small wires and no protection.
IP34 is an ingress protection code that ensures protection against solid objects larger than 2.5 mm and protection against splashing water. Water splashed against the enclosure from any direction shall have no harmful effects.. It is an IEC 60529 ingress protection code combining first-digit (solid) level 3 with second-digit (liquid) level 4.
IP40 protects against small tools and wires (1 mm objects) but offers no water protection. Useful for indoor equipment needing finer ingress protection against small debris and tools.

The exact difference (IP34 vs IP40)
Solid protection
IP34
Level 3 — > 2.5 mm — Tool / Wire
IP40
Level 4 — > 1 mm — Small Wires
IP34 provides "> 2.5 mm — Tool / Wire" (level 3), while IP40 provides "> 1 mm — Small Wires" (level 4). IP40 is 1 level higher.
Liquid protection
IP34
Level 4 — Splashing Water (all directions)
IP40
Level 0 — No Protection
IP34 provides "Splashing Water (all directions)" (level 4), while IP40 provides "No Protection" (level 0). IP34 is 4 levels higher.
